Understanding High-Pressure Cleaning
High-pressure cleaning, also known as pressure washing, involves using a powerful stream of water to remove dirt, grime, mold, mildew, and other contaminants from surfaces.
The process utilizes specialized equipment that pressurizes water to create a forceful stream, allowing for efficient and thorough cleaning.
This method is versatile and can be applied to various surfaces, including concrete, brick, metal, and even some delicate materials.

Preventing Structural Damage
Accumulated dirt, grime, and pollutants can compromise the integrity of building materials over time. For example, mold and mildew growth on exterior surfaces can lead to the deterioration of brick or concrete.
High-pressure cleaning not only removes these harmful substances but also prevents them from causing long-term structural damage.
Regular cleaning helps maintain the strength and durability of the building materials, ultimately extending the life of the facility.
Enhancing Safety and Hygiene
School facilities are high-traffic areas, and maintaining a clean and safe environment is paramount. Exterior surfaces, such as sidewalks, entrances, and play areas, can become slippery and hazardous due to the buildup of dirt and algae.
High-pressure cleaning effectively eliminates these safety hazards, reducing the risk of slips and falls. Additionally, removing mold and mildew contributes to a healthier indoor environment by preventing the spread of allergens and contaminants.
Increasing Energy Efficiency
Dirty and stained surfaces absorb more heat from the sun, leading to increased temperatures inside the buildings.
This can result in higher energy costs as cooling systems work harder to maintain comfortable indoor temperatures.
High-pressure cleaning helps to reflect more sunlight and reduce heat absorption, contributing to better energy efficiency and lower utility bills for the school.
